Headmaster's Bulletin 18th December 2020

Although we have been forced into a Charity Week Plan B due to COVID-19, it has again, under Mrs Greenaway's leadership, been a roaring success. As of yesterday, we have raised over £5000 for local and national charities and we have also collected well over 3000 items to distribute to various groups in need around the local community.

There were many examples of some brilliant fundraising ideas, but I must highlight Ishar Bhullar from 12J who raised - for a 24 hour fast an incredible £1155!!!!!!!! An amazing achievement!

We say goodbye to two members of staff at the end of this term. Laura Wilcox, who has inspired hundreds of students in their love of dance over the past three years, particularly those in KS3 and Paul Bryant who will be retiring after being a PE teacher at the school since 2000. Paul has many NSB highlights, including the oversight and development of the thriving Inter-House Sports programme and incredible success as a school rugby coach, running various tours, leading teams to three East Midlands titles and he would also have led the U15s out onto the Twickenham turf last year for their national final if COVID-19 had not struck. We wish both staff the very best of luck in their futures.
